I don't think we want to change this behavior here. The only time
you'll receive mail is if the install-time download has failed, and the
download has to be re-attempted via cron. I think it's appropriate to
notify the admin of the download, since the fact that update-notifier is
running *at all* from cron is an exceptional case.
